Dwight Howard Quotes: Wisdom from "Superman" on the Court and Beyond

The Power of Trust

"The hardest thing to do is to trust people. You don't have to be best friends... but you do have to be able to trust them on the court."

In the world of basketball, trust is paramount. Dwight Howard, one of the most dominant centers in the NBA, understands the importance of having teammates he can rely on. This quote highlights the challenges of building trust, but emphasizes that it's essential for success on the court.

Overcoming Adversity

"Don't let your struggles define you. Let them refine you."

Howard has faced his fair share of adversity throughout his career. From injuries to criticism, he has had to overcome many obstacles. This quote serves as a reminder that struggles are not setbacks, but opportunities for growth and personal improvement.

Accountability and Growth

"I want to be held accountable. I want my teammates and my coaches to push me."

As a leader, Howard believes in the power of accountability. He recognizes that criticism and feedback can help him improve both on and off the court. This quote demonstrates his willingness to take responsibility and strive for excellence.

Moving Forward

"Today is a new day. Even if you were wrong yesterday, you can get it right today."

Mistakes are part of life, but they should not define us. Howard encourages us to learn from our past experiences and move forward with a positive attitude. This quote is a reminder that it's never too late to make a change for the better.
